The thing that saved my sanity was Pescado's employee controller thingie. It looks like a burglar alarm. Let me try finding it ... it's in a good chunk of my community lots that have restaurants, and I can at least pull out the name ....

Time to play the lottery. No one was actually on the gaming computer right now! It's called Fishman Weapons Systems ... "Authorized Personnel Only":

http://www.moreawesomethanyou.com/s...hp?topic=7707.0

While I might have had an unauthorized Sim sneak in there until I activate the alarm, there are far, far fewer Sims sneaking in there! And it can be hidden nicely behind a cabinet or closet with move_objects.

To be honest, I haven't used it for anything else OTHER than to keep Sims out of a kitchen, so I can't vouch for all features. I was getting pretty darn annoyed when I had Sims strip naked and give themselves a bath in a hotel's kitchen's sink, even though there were perfectly usable bathrooms for them throughout the hotel. I am no expert, but that hardly sounds sanitary!

I want this lot to be able to connect to other lots, with no spaces. Since so, so many noodle stands/informal Asian establishments seem to be simple storefronts, I wanted to incorporate that and put it in a strip-mall setting. I realize that it was pretty darn silly of me to fight it .... rarely do I NOT see this, either here or abroad. This is not a high-end place.

I've done strip malls before. This is going on an end so I can incorporate SOME sort of fancy flower and plant stuff and doodads and pretty things up somewhat, since a plain strip mall store in a contest seems pretty ... well ... understated.

Some problems with Lot Adjuster because of items so close to the cutoff line. Fixed those. Put in the dummy level to accommodate the top of the food stand; otherwise, it can stick out, even with Michele's stands (which make things much easier). Done. Put in a top facade. Done. I know you have to do all this BEFORE you shrink; otherwise, you won't be able to do the tiles that are right against the edge of the lot.

Now I can't shrink the lot. I think it doesn't like either the dummy roof, the facade, or both. Back to the drawing board to see how I can work this! I will probably have to build a dummy store nearby for a background in pictures, too.

[sp oiler] Type your words here [/sp oiler]
Cut-n-paste that ^^^
Take out the space in "spoiler", and add your words in the middle.

If you click the "Go advanced" button below, then scroll to the bottom, you'll see there's a place to upload your images - then you don't have to use Imgur - and your images will be available as long as this site lasts (for ever, hopefully!)
Once you've uploaded your images, open each image in a new window (right click the thumbnails) and get the image url from your browser. Copy that (Ctrl - C)
Click the little "insert image" icon at the top of your post editor and paste the image url into the pop-up box. (Ctrl - V)

It's confusing at first, but you'll soon get the hang of it
